Applicable for arrivals starting from the 7th of March with applications done from the 1st of March, Thailand government will no longer require second RT-PCR test on Day 5. The former mandatory PCR on day 5 will be changed to unsupervised self-administered ARTs (Antigen Rapid Test). Likewise, the required insurance with minimum coverage of US $50,000 will be reduced to $20,000.
